Witnessing the Andean Condors
Why do the Andean condors captivate visitors on the Colca Trek? These majestic birds, with their immense wingspan of up to 3.2 meters, are the world’s largest flying land birds.
Trekkers eagerly await spotting the condors soaring over the stunning Colca Canyon, one of the deepest canyons on the planet. As the condors glide effortlessly on the thermal currents, their sheer size and graceful movements leave a lasting impression.
Witnessing these rare, threatened creatures in their natural habitat is a highlight for many, an opportunity to appreciate the wonders of nature and the importance of conservation efforts to protect this iconic Andean species.

What Is the Average Temperature During the Trek?
The average temperature during the Colca Canyon trek ranges between 10-25°C (50-77°F), with daytime highs and nighttime lows varying due to the canyon’s elevation and microclimate. Proper layering is recommended to adapt to the changing temperatures.
